How to sign in

  1. Go to www.myhaccpplan.com.
  2. From the landing page, click Sign in in the top-right.
  3. Enter your email and password.
  4. Click Sign in. You’re taken to the Dashboard.

If you don’t have an account yet, ask a team admin to create one for you (see Admin Panel) or register your company for an admin to review.

Sessions last 24 hours. After that, you’ll be asked to sign in again. Your work is auto-saved every 30 seconds, so nothing is lost.

How to navigate the main layout

Once you open a plan (/plan), the screen is divided into three areas:

  • Header — plan name, company, version, the File menu, and the User menu.
  • Sidebar (left) — the list of sections in your plan. Click any to switch. Click the chevron at the top to collapse it to icons.
  • Main area — the active section.

The sidebar order matches the order you set during the Setup wizard and can be changed later.

How to switch language

MyHaccpPlan supports English (Canadian and American) and French (Quebec).

  1. From the landing page, login page, or dashboard header, click the language switcher (flag icon).
  2. Pick your language.

The interface reloads in the new language. Your preference is saved per browser.

How to sign out

  1. In the header, click your name (top-right) to open the User menu.
  2. Click Logout.

You’re returned to the login page. Any unsaved changes are kept in your browser via auto-save and will reappear when you sign back in on the same device.

FAQs

I forgot my password — what do I do? On the login page, click Forgot password, enter your email, and complete the CAPTCHA. You’ll get a reset link by email. See Reset password.

Why am I being asked to sign in again? Sessions last 24 hours. After that, your session expires for security and you need to sign in again. Auto-save keeps your in-progress plan safe.

Do I lose my work if I close the browser? No. The plan you’re editing is auto-saved to your browser every 30 seconds, and it’s restored when you reopen the app from the same device. The Dashboard also shows a “Continue editing” card if there’s an unsaved plan.

Can I have multiple plans at the same time? Yes. Use the Cloud Storage browser to save and switch between plans. See Cloud Storage.

What’s the difference between admin, user, and super_admin?

  • user — can edit plans they have access to.
  • admin — can also manage their company’s users, customers, and library content, and approve plans.
  • super_admin — Datahex staff only. Has access to global libraries, reference data, the Bucket Explorer, and licensing.
